2022 Audi S8 Tires Sizes, Speed Ratings, and Inflation

Not sure about your Audi S8 tire size? Use the following chart to find information on tire size, speed rating, and inflation.

Trim Level Tire Size Speed Rating Inflation in PSI F/R
2022 Audi S8 Base* 265/40R20 Y 42 PSI/39 PSI SHOP THIS TIRE
2022 Audi S8 Base* 265/35R21 H 46 PSI/44 PSI SHOP THIS TIRE
2022 Audi S8 Base* 265/35R21 Y 46 PSI/44 PSI SHOP THIS TIRE

* Note: these models have different tire sizes depending on vehicle options.

Firestone tires for Audi S8s are always ready to get the job done! Harvey Firestone founded the Firestone Tire & Rubber Company in Akron, Ohio in 1900. He was a boundary-pusher from the start. Firestone recognized the overwhelming potential for automobile tires, so he started making and testing passenger, truck, and farm tires. Fun fact: in 1908, Firestone's company introduced the first all-rubber, non-skid tire! Thanks to Harvey Firestone, Firestone Tires has been committed to staying ahead of the curve since day one. Today, Firestone is one of the largest tire manufacturers in the world. They make 8,000 different tires for all sorts of vehicles — including 2022 Audi S8s.

Bridgestone is another top choice for Audi S8 tires. Bridgestone Tire Company Ltd. was founded by Shojiro Ishibashi in Japan in 1931 and merged with The Firestone Tire & Rubber Company in 1990. Today, Bridgestone Tires has more than 55,000 employees and 50 production facilities throughout the Americas. The company remains an international leader in tire and rubber technology, delivering outstanding tires, service, and more to drivers worldwide.   • Is there an easy way to check Audi tire tread depth? Stay on top of your tire tread depth to help avoid a dangerous drive. You can check tread depth with a penny. Hold the penny so that Abraham Lincoln is facing you, then place your penny into a tread groove upside down. If you can see the top of Abe’s head, your tread is shallow and it might be time for new Audi S8 tires.
